In a world where productivity and efficiency reign supreme, process automation has become an indispensable tool. As we navigate through 2024, let's delve into the top programming languages that are revolutionizing this landscape.

Python: The Simplicity Champion

Leading the pack is Python, cherished for its simplicity, readability, and extensive libraries. Selenium and Robot Framework are just two examples of these powerful tools that make Python a go-to choice for many automation tasks.

Java: The Enterprise Titans

Following closely behind is Java, renowned for its robustness and reliability. Particularly in enterprise-level automation, Java stands tall with its time-tested capabilities.

JavaScript: The Web Automation Maestro

JavaScript, the language of the web, is making waves in the automation sphere. Frameworks like Puppeteer and Playwright empower developers to automate complex web tasks with ease.

C#: The Windows Automation Specialist

Microsoft's C# is a force to be reckoned with when it comes to Windows-based automation. With the .NET framework and Visual Studio at its side, C# offers a powerful solution for automating tasks within the Windows ecosystem.

PowerShell: The Windows Ecosystem Magician

Lastly, PowerShell deserves a special mention for its proficiency in automating tasks within the Windows environment. Its unique features make it an invaluable asset for many administrators and developers alike.

The ever-evolving landscape of programming languages paints a vibrant picture. While JavaScript, Python, TypeScript, Java, and C continue to dominate in 2023, languages such as Rust and Lua are gaining significant traction, especially in systems and embedded systems programming. These languages are prized for their memory safety and efficiency.

Python, with its intuitive nature, remains the most sought-after language for data science projects. However, the choice of programming language ultimately hinges on individual interests and career aspirations. Each language has its unique strengths and is suited to different roles, whether that be web development, data science, or software development.

As artificial intelligence becomes increasingly prevalent, there's a growing emphasis on mastering in-demand languages for more intricate tasks. The future of process automation is bright, and these programming languages are set to illuminate the path ahead.

As we conclude our exploration, it's clear that process automation has become a cornerstone of productivity in today's fast-paced world. Python, Java, JavaScript, C#, and PowerShell are leading the charge, each bringing unique strengths to the table. Yet, as technology continues to evolve, so too will the landscape of programming languages, opening up new possibilities for automation and efficiency.